NFTs Set To Transform Film Industry
By Ruchi Sharma
After revotutionising the art and music sectors, Non-fungible Tokens (NFTs) are now transforming one of the biggest businesses on earth, “The Film Industry.” There are myriad ways these NFTs are changing the way films are funded and have decentralized the entire process so that NFT holders can participate in the progress of filmmaking.
How are NFTs changing the film industry?
The integration of the digital and physical worlds is what distinguishes NFTs in the film business.
NFT holders in the film industry not only possess content or movie rights, but they may also use these NFTs to earn money while the film is still in production.
NFT holders can opt to stay involved in the film’s progress or use their funds to achieve market-beating profits. Members of NFT Communities are also cast in the movie, join the production team, and are given credit as producers alongside the actors and crew of genuine movies.

Funding film production via NFT
While releasing a full-length film as an NFT is still uncommon, selling NFTs to help finance film production has grown in popularity among both experienced executives eager to defy traditional fundraising approaches and indie filmmakers in need of funding.
The Forest Road Company has established a $20 million NFT fund to assist indie producers in monetizing their content, and similar things are already taking place in other parts of the film industry.
Niels Juul, executive producer of The Irishman and other Hollywood films, established NFT Studios with the intention of making the first feature film entirely funded by NFT tokens. Many of the NFTs include investor-style advantages like premiere and set access.
Julie Pacino, Al Pacino’s daughter, generated approximately $80,000 by selling NFTs of her photographs to self-fund her film I Live Here Now, which is now in pre-production.
New NFT platforms geared towards the film industry, such as First Flights, enable filmmakers to generate funds for their films by purchasing unique crypto tokens, investors are then rewarded with film-related NFTs and other incentives.
Although traditional financing for major film releases remains the norm, the opportunity to fund studio releases through NFTs has helped “democratise” filmmaking. NFT-based fundraising assists filmmakers in finding an engaged audience who are also investors in the film.
NFT merchandise sales
Merchandise sales are very certainly the most popular method of monetizing new film releases via NFT, generally but not always after a film has been released.
Last year, Quentin Tarantino entered the NFT marketing game by auctioning off numerous uncut sequences from Pulp Fiction. The treasures also featured original handwritten scripts and audio commentary from the award-winning director himself.
The Matrix has also made its way to the blockchain, with Warner Bros. issuing a series of NFTs inspired by the films in advance of the release of The Matrix: Resurrections. Other great films, such as Dune, have followed suit. Bollywood studios are also joining the bandwagon.
